logo

Output 0aaebc620ece7768dbd9391f5d924ba5879a3e7e7b7911b3618f1564a3279062:0

value
2869746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f942ecc88d37da1db8639a24af23a7b268398608 OP_EQUAL
address
3QQzMLR2THmdBtQjpU4maeX8N63NJ3hqGW
transaction
0aaebc620ece7768dbd9391f5d924ba5879a3e7e7b7911b3618f1564a3279062